Since double fold bias tape is binding the edge of your project, rather than folding it over, you will first need to trim the seam allowance off of the edge you plan to finish. To create half inch wide double fold bias tape, you will need to cut 2 inch wide strips (1/2 x 4 = 2). To make your own bias tape, you will need a cut of fabric that is roughly 18” x 18”,.
